#3E422B Hex color

#3E422B

The hexadecimal color code #3E422B corresponds to the code RGB( 62, 66, 43 ). It's a shade of Yellow. This color is a combination of red (at 0,24 level), green (at 0,26 level) and blue (at 0,17 level). Its brightness is 21% and its saturation is 21%. It is composed of red at 36%, green at 38% and blue at 25%.
